Hiking around Partwitzer Lake offers trails through a landscape transformed from a former lignite mine into a water world. The region features clear, turquoise-blue waters surrounded by extensive pine forests. A prominent natural feature is the Scado peninsula, a 1.6 miles (2.5 km) nature conservation area. The lake is also part of an interconnected waterway system, including the Barbara Canal, offering varied terrain for hikers.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many hiking trails are there around Partwitzer Lake?

There are over 10 dedicated hiking routes around Partwitzer Lake, catering to various preferences and fitness levels. These include easy walks and moderate trails through the unique landscape of former lignite mines transformed into a waterscape.

Are there easy hiking trails suitable for beginners or families?

Yes, Partwitzer Lake offers several easy hiking trails perfect for beginners or families. For instance, the Sandy Cove with Pine Trees – Small bathing spot by the lake loop from Proschim - Prožym is an easy 4.6-mile (7.4 km) trail leading through pine forests to a pleasant bathing spot. Another option is the Lake Partwitz – Beach at Partwitzer Lake loop from Proschim - Prožym, which is just over 3 miles (4.9 km) and also considered easy.

What kind of natural features can I expect to see while hiking around Partwitzer Lake?

Hikers around Partwitzer Lake will encounter picturesque pine forests, clear turquoise-blue waters, and the unique landscape of the Lusatian Lake District. A significant natural feature is the approximately 2.5-kilometer-long Scado peninsula, which is a designated nature conservation area, offering untouched beauty and ecological significance.

Are there any circular hiking routes around Partwitzer Lake?

Yes, a major draw for hikers is the 21-kilometer asphalted circular path that encircles the lake, suitable for hiking, cycling, and skating. Beyond this, many of the specific komoot routes are designed as loops, such as the Boat Dock at Partwitzer See – Rosendorfer Canal loop from Klein Partwitz - Bjezdowy, which offers views of the lake and the connecting Rosendorfer Canal.

Are there any specific viewpoints or landmarks to look out for?

Yes, while hiking, you can find several viewpoints offering panoramic vistas of the lake and surrounding landscape. The nearby 'Rostiger Nagel' (Rusty Nail) observation tower is a prominent landmark in the Lusatian Lake District, providing excellent views. You can also find a Viewpoint and Rest Area at Partwitzer See directly along the lake.
